IMPORTANT SAFETY CONCERNS

1. Be sure that neckties, necklaces, long hair and loose clothing are
kept away while the laminator is in operation.
2. Prevent children from accessing the machine.
3. Place the machine on a sturdy, flat work surface to prevent damage.
4. Make certain that the machine is connected to an adequate power source.
5. Do not use for any other purpose, other than laminating.

MAINTENANCE

1. Width of upper and lower side of film should be same in order not to
allow melted adhesive to stick to the roller.
2. Routine roller cleaning is required to prevent adhesive build-up.
3. Always keep the machine clean.
To remove dust, finger prints, etc. on housing, use diluted alcohol on
lint-free cloth. Prevent any liquids from getting into the laminator.
(Do not use strong alcohol or petroleum-based cleaning solvents
or abrasives.)
